The Montreal Canadiens take on the St. Louis Blues in an afternoon matchup on Saturday, January 3. This marks the second meeting between these two teams this season after the Blues took a 4-3 nailbiter just under a month ago.

My Canadiens vs. Blues predictions and NHL picks suggest that the Habs will continue their scorching stretch and winning ways on the road.

Canadiens vs Blues prediction

Canadiens vs Blues best bet: Canadiens moneyline (-130)

The Montreal Canadiens have won six of their last 10 and have just one regulation loss during that span. They're up against a struggling St. Louis Blues team that scores the fewest goals in the NHL and allows the fourth-most, the perfect recipe for the league's third-best offense in the Canadiens.

Montreal boasts an elite road record of 12-3-5 and is coming off two huge road wins against the Carolina Hurricanes and the Florida Panthers. Their fifth-ranked power-play also matches up well against the Blues' 23rd-ranked penalty kill.

Canadiens vs Blues same-game parlay

Canadiens forward Ivan Demidov is undoubtedly making a statement in the Calder Trophy race, racking up an assist in each game during a five-game point streak (three goals, six assists). Both of his linemates, Juraj Slafkosvky and Oliver Kapanen, were chosen to represent their respective nations at the 2026 Winter Olympics, and the young European trio has been one of the NHL's best lines over the last few weeks.

Demidov has 12 assists in 15 games dating back to December 2 and is on pace for over 70 points.

Similarly, Lane Hutson has certainly been making his case for the Norris Trophy after being notably left off the United States' Olympic roster. The diminutive blueliner leads all NHL defensemen with 34 assists this season and is on pace to shatter his rookie total for shots on goal. He's hit the Over in four of his last five. He's not typically a shoot-first player, so take advantage of this trigger-happy streak while you can.
